The process of creating an effective gospel tract involves several key considerations. First, the message must be clear and concise, avoiding theological jargon that might confuse non-believers. Second, the design should be visually appealing, incorporating images, colors, and fonts that enhance the tract's readability and appeal. Lastly, the tract should include a call to action, guiding the reader on their next steps towards salvation or further exploration of the Christian faith. Designing an Effective Gospel Tract
When designing a gospel tract, several elements must be considered to ensure the tract is both effective and engaging. The cover page, for instance, should feature an eye-catching design or image that invites the reader to explore further. The introduction should be brief and compelling, setting the stage for the tract's central message. The main body of the tract should clearly present the gospel, using simple, understandable language to explain the basics of Christian faith, such as sin, salvation, and the role of Jesus Christ. Using Technology to Enhance Gospel Tracts
In the digital age, technology offers numerous ways to enhance the impact of gospel tracts. For instance, tracts can include QR codes that link to online resources, such as videos, sermons, or Bible study materials, providing readers with immediate access to more information. Social media can also be leveraged, with tracts including handles or hashtags that encourage readers to engage with online Christian communities or access digital evangelistic content. The distribution of gospel tracts is a critical aspect of their effectiveness. Various strategies can be employed, depending on the context and target audience. For example, tracts can be handed out on the street, in parks, or at public events, providing an opportunity to engage with a wide range of people. They can also be left in strategic locations such as bus stations, coffee shops, or libraries, where they can be picked up by interested individuals. Furthermore, tracts can be distributed door-to-door, allowing for personal interaction and the possibility of follow-up conversations.
Measuring the Impact of Gospel Tracts
Measuring the impact of gospel tracts can be challenging, as it often involves tracking the long-term effects of evangelistic efforts. However, several indicators can provide insight into the tracts' effectiveness. These include the number of tracts distributed, feedback from recipients, and reports of salvation decisions or increased interest in Christianity.
